Sleep gives your body time to recover.
Adults should aim for 7 to 9 hours of sleep every night.

High cholesterol can build up inside blood vessels and reduce blood flow.
Over time, this increases the risk of heart attack and stroke.
Healthy eating, regular exercise, and medical treatment when needed help keep cholesterol under control.

Interventional radiology uses advanced imaging to perform certain treatments without major surgery.
Image-guided procedures can help treat problems affecting blood vessels by using small incisions instead of large surgical cuts.
